    I recently purchased a Stryker SR-955HPC. It has a booming reputation for SSB. The Receive (RX) in it as well as with my SR-655HP are also top shelf. The 655 doesnt have SSB, my reason for having bought the 955. The 955 has Fine and Coarse freq. adjustments (amount of step adjustment is programmable) on the face of it. And if you like Echo - an On/Off Switch precludes needing to turn the established loudness and delay to zero when no longer desired. There are a number of other programmable features including band frequencies. Another of my favorites is vSWR alarm and XT shutdown upon reaching the set level; too many to list all. A very simple single transistor (flea size) elimination opens it up to 11M (if you have the eyes, steady hand, and a small tip soldering iron to DIY).
